As far as I am aware, the Galaxy was considered a decent and popular bike for touring in England. It's prececessor was the Windrush, and the Double Blue was the top of the line model. I think there was another model called the Realm Rider, which I think was a little lower in the hierarchy. Bikes Direct sells some bikes that use the Dawes name, but they are Asian imports with decals that spell out "Dawes". You will not see Reynolds 531 stickers on them.
